Piedras Negras was an independent city-state for most of the Early and Late Classic periods, although it was sometimes in alliance with other states of the region and may have paid tribute to others at times.It had an alliance with Yaxchilan, in what is now Chiapas, Mexico, some 40 km up the Usumacinta River.Ceramics show the site was occupied from the mid-7th century BC to 850 AD.
